Webb11 apr. 2024 · An IRA, or Individual Retirement Account, is a tax-deferred retirement savings account. Like most bank accounts, an IRA allows you to designate a beneficiary or beneficiaries who will inherit the account after your death. This enables you to pass an inherited IRA to your heirs outside of probate.
